What is the cooling-off period on Binance Futures?

Binance Futures imposes a cooling-off period to curb risky trading, restricting new or larger positions when high leverage, losses, or near-liquidations trigger automated safeguards.

Understanding the Cooling-Off Period on Binance Futures

The cooling-off period on Binance Futures is a risk management mechanism designed to limit excessive trading behavior, especially during volatile market conditions. When a user’s positions trigger specific thresholds related to leverage, unrealized losses, or margin usage, Binance may activate a cooling-off period. During this time, the user is restricted from opening new positions or increasing existing ones. This measure helps traders reassess their strategies and prevents further exposure during high-risk scenarios. The activation is automatic and based on algorithmic monitoring of account behavior.

Conditions That Trigger the Cooling-Off Period

Several factors can lead to the activation of a cooling-off period on Binance Futures. These include:

  • High leverage usage across multiple positions, particularly when using maximum allowable leverage on large positions.
  • Rapid accumulation of unrealized losses, especially when the portfolio margin approaches liquidation levels.
  • Excessive margin drawdown within a short timeframe, indicating aggressive or risky trading patterns.
  • Repeated liquidations or near-liquidation events within a 24-hour window.
  • Cross-margin mode overutilization, where the available balance is nearly depleted due to open positions.

When any of these conditions are met, Binance’s system flags the account for temporary restrictions. The goal is not punitive but protective, aiming to reduce the likelihood of total margin loss.

Duration and Scope of the Cooling-Off Restrictions

The cooling-off period typically lasts from 30 minutes to 24 hours, depending on the severity of the triggering event. During this time:

  • Users cannot open new positions on Binance Futures.
  • It is not allowed to increase the size of existing positions, including adding margin to leveraged trades.
  • Closing existing positions remains permitted, allowing traders to reduce exposure.
  • Adjusting leverage or margin type (isolated vs. cross) may also be restricted.

The exact duration is determined dynamically by Binance’s risk engine. For example, a single near-liquidation event might result in a 30-minute restriction, while multiple high-risk actions could extend the period to several hours. The countdown begins immediately after the triggering event is detected.

How to Check If You Are in a Cooling-Off State

To determine whether your account is under a cooling-off restriction, follow these steps:

  • Log in to your Binance account and navigate to the Futures trading interface.
  • Attempt to open a new position or increase an existing one.
  • If restricted, a pop-up notification will appear stating: "You are in a cooling-off period. Opening or increasing positions is temporarily disabled."
  • Alternatively, check the Account Health section in the Futures dashboard. A warning icon or banner may indicate active restrictions.
  • Review recent trading activity for signs of high leverage usage or near-liquidation events, which are common triggers.

No separate email or push notification is guaranteed, so active monitoring of the Futures interface is essential. The restriction is applied at the account level and affects all Futures trading pairs.

Steps to Avoid Triggering the Cooling-Off Mechanism

Preventing the activation of a cooling-off period involves disciplined risk management. Consider the following practices:

  • Use conservative leverage even if higher options are available. For instance, opt for 5x or 10x instead of 20x or 50x unless absolutely necessary.
  • Set stop-loss orders on all positions to limit potential drawdowns.
  • Monitor your maintenance margin ratio closely and ensure sufficient buffer to avoid liquidation.
  • Avoid rapid position scaling during high volatility; instead, enter trades gradually.
  • Switch to isolated margin mode for better control over individual position risks.
  • Regularly withdraw profits to reduce overall exposure and maintain a healthy account balance.

By maintaining a stable margin usage rate—ideally below 70% of available margin—you significantly reduce the likelihood of triggering automated restrictions.

What Happens After the Cooling-Off Period Ends?

Once the cooling-off period expires, trading privileges are automatically restored. At this point:

  • You can open new positions without restriction.
  • Increasing the size of existing positions becomes available again.
  • All margin and leverage settings return to normal functionality.
  • Any open positions remain unaffected and continue to be marked to market.

No manual action is required to exit the cooling-off state. However, Binance may retain logs of past restrictions, and repeated violations could lead to longer cooling periods or additional scrutiny. It is advisable to review your trading behavior before resuming activity to prevent recurrence.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I close my positions during the cooling-off period?

Yes, you are fully allowed to close existing positions at any time during the cooling-off period. The restriction only applies to opening new trades or increasing current ones.

Does the cooling-off period affect spot trading or other Binance services?

No, the cooling-off restriction is limited to Binance Futures only. Your spot wallet, staking, and other non-Futures activities remain unaffected.

Is there a way to shorten the cooling-off period manually?

There is no manual override or appeal process to end the cooling-off period early. The restriction must expire based on the system’s predefined duration.

Will I be notified before entering a cooling-off period?

Binance does not provide advance warnings. However, you may see margin health alerts or liquidation risk indicators that suggest high-risk conditions. Monitoring these alerts can help you act proactively.
